Carry on Spying

Country: UK, Language: English, 87 mins

  • Director: Gerald Thomas
  • Writer: Talbot Rothwell; Sid Colin
  • Producer: Frank Bevis; Peter Rogers

The(ir) Blurb...

A top secret chemical formula has been stolen by STENCH (the Society for the Total Extinction of Non-Conforming Humans), and so Agent Simpkins and his three trainees are hot on the trail, chasing the villains across the world. There are gadgets galore, and disguises are compulsory if the heroes are to win the day from The Fat Man, Dr Milchman and Dr Crow!
